WebRadiologists interpret mammogram and other screening and diagnostic images. Radiologists are doctors who have continued their education to complete a four-year residency in radiology. A radiologist may act as a consultant to your doctor, or act as primary doctor in treating a disease. A doctor or an healthcare provider called an ultrasound technician or sonographer performs ultrasounds. They’re specially trained to operate on ultrasound machine properly and safely.
